电工学习网

 找回密码
 立即注册
电工学习网 电工学习网 技术文库 plc 三菱plc 查看内容

三菱PLC的译码指令

2013-6-23 22:38| 编辑:电工学习网| 查看: 26269| 评论: 0

DECO译码指令本人感觉蛮难理解。最近有网友说对难懂的指令,可以编一小段指令进行试验,然后看结果,比较好理解。

我用三菱的仿真软件进行仿真运行。

我用M8013的上升沿去触发MOV  K0  D0,用M8013的下降沿去触发INCP  D0

然后用译码指令DECO   D0  Y100  K3去译码,本意是让Y00Y07循环输出。可结果是只有Y00Y01交替输出。后来分析的结果可能是下降沿过后D0马上又让上升沿置0了,下一个脉冲无法执行“加一”指令所造成。于是删掉MOV  K0  D0,结果正确。

      进一步仿真发现,当K=1时,只有1个输出;K=2时,有4个输出;K=3时,有

8个输出,K=4时,有16个输出。本例中DECO   D0  Y100  K3 ,K=3,置位情况如下:

D=0   Y00=1

D=1   Y01=1

D=2   Y02=1

D=3   Y03=1

D=4   Y04=1

D=5   Y05=1

D=6   Y06=1

D=7   Y07=1

 

感觉有趣,记录于此。望同行指正。

看过《三菱PLC的译码指令》的人还看了以下文章:

发表评论

最新评论

  • 三菱FX3UPLC输入接线
  • plc控制电动机正反转梯形图_PLC实现电机正
  • 三菱plc输入输出接线图
  • 三菱PLC浮点数运算指令
  • 三菱PLC电动机正反转控制程序编程实例
  • 三菱PLC控制步进电机实例
热点文章

电工学习网 ( )

GMT+8, 2021-12-6 20:48

Powered by © 2011-2021 www.shop-samurai.com 版权所有 免责声明 不良信息举报

技术驱动未来! 电工学习网—专业电工基础知识电工技术学习网站。

栏目导航: 工控家园 | 三菱plc | 西门子plc | 欧姆龙plc | plc视频教程

返回顶部